#867b57 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#867b57 is composed of 52.5% red, 48.2%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.2% magenta, 35.1%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 46 degrees, a saturation of 21.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#867b57 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ae with #0d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#867b57

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030302 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#867b57

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757268 is the less saturated color, while #dba802 is the most saturated one.
